Javier A. Hernández, born in Río Piedras, Puerto Rico, is an accomplished author, artist, linguist, and decolonization advocate. Holding a B.A. in Political Science & International Relations (FIU), an M.A. in International Communication (American University), and an M.S. in Education (Lehman College), he is also a certified expert in diplomacy, emergency management, homeland security, and non‑violent conflict resolution. The hyperpolyglot speaks nine languages and reads thirteen, revitalizing the Taino language and contributing to Aljamiado restoration.
As founder of Editorial Libros El Telégrafo and FlagArts.co, his work encompasses publishing, flag design (including a proposed Puerto Rican coat of arms and diaspora flag), and cultural preservation. Javier’s book PREXIT: Forging Puerto Rico’s Path to Sovereignty presents a comprehensive blueprint for Puerto Rican independence, sparking vital dialogue on post-colonial strategy.
Javier blends scholarly depth, cultural passion, and grassroots vision, creating resonant and transformative presentations for audiences exploring nationhood, identity, and activism.

Reagan Box was born in East Ridge, Tennessee, and was raised in Chickamauga, Georgia. Box's professional experience includes farming and owning a small business. Reagan’s diverse background spans marine research, international study, missionary work, and national-level championship success in the cutting horse industry. Grounded in grit and resilience, she is an America First candidate committed to representing North Georgia with unity and grace.
